Digital Growth Strategies
Platform Specific Optimization
Each platform receives a tailored posting schedule, thumbnail strategy, and caption style, aligning format with audience expectations. Analytics are reviewed weekly to adjust hooks, length, and calls to action for better performance.
Collaboration and Cross Promotion
Working with complementary creators introduces Dylan’s work to new communities while preserving authenticity. Joint projects often include shared branding, synchronized release windows, and reciprocal support across channels.

How does Dylan Douglas maintain consistent quality while posting frequently?
By batching recordings, using standardized editing templates, and maintaining a content calendar that balances experimental and proven formats.
What role does audience feedback play in Dylan’s content decisions?
Comments and direct messages are tracked in a shared dashboard, with recurring themes shaping upcoming series, thumbnail choices, and call to action placements.
Can emerging creators realistically replicate Dylan’s growth trajectory?
Yes, by focusing on a clear niche, iterating based on data, and collaborating early with small but aligned partners rather than waiting for large scale opportunities.
How does Dylan manage time between creation, community, and commercial work?
Fixed weekly blocks are reserved for filming, editing, and engagement, while sponsorship and partnership tasks are scheduled around high performing content windows.
